HTML DOM form Property
Complete Button Object Reference
Definition and Usage
The form property returns a reference to the form that contains the button.
This property returns a form object on success.
Syntax
Example
The following example returns the id of the form containing the button:
<html>
<body>
<form id="form1">
<input type="button" value="Click me!" id="button1" />
</form>
<p>The id of the form containing the button is:
<script type="text/javascript">
x=document.getElementById('button1');
document.write(x.form.id);
</script></p>
</body>
</html>
